Bassist Stephane Furic Leibovici's 2nd Jugendstil with saxophonist Chris Cheek in trio with the legendary saxophonist Lee Konitz, thoughtfully unfolding compositions with beautiful lyricism.
 

Konitz / Cheek / Furic Leibovici
Jugendstil II



Label: ESP
Country: USA

"Following up the critically acclaimed 2008 release, Stephane Furic Leibovici and Chris Cheek return for this second volume, produced by Jim Black and featuring the alto saxophone giant Lee Konitz. An achievement in balance and taste, the resulting music is so thoughtful, intent and vibrant that it need not be forced upon you. The music unfolds for the listener in the subtlest of ways, as if the composer is challenging our very notion of what will come next. Like a mediation on color and space, you begin to let go of your assumptions and allow the harmonies and structures wash over you. The interaction of Konitz with his bandmates is a delicate dance of lyrical brilliance. Criss-crossing saxophones glide through Furics intense and wide open bass work. Furics compositions fuel extended interplay as the musicians seem to bounce from one musical theme to the next. This music is the epitome of finesse. Effortless and deep at the same time."-ESP
